Message type: E = Error
Message class: 5J - Error messages HR Master Data Japan
Message number: 469
Message text: Ind. Spouse income is not marked.
Ind. SP income is not marked.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.
Please clear spouse's income or mark the ind Spouse income

- Ind. Spouse income is not marked. ?The SAP error message 5J469, which states "Ind. Spouse income is not marked," typically occurs in the context of payroll processing or employee data management within the SAP system, particularly in modules related to Human Capital Management (HCM) or Payroll.
Cause:
This error usually arises when the system expects the income of a spouse to be indicated or marked in the employee's data, but it has not been done. This can happen due to:
- Incomplete Employee Data: The employee's personal information may not have been fully entered or updated in the system.
- Configuration Issues: The system may require specific settings or configurations that have not been properly set up.
- Missing Data Entry: The user may have overlooked marking the spouse's income in the relevant fields.
Solution:
To resolve this error, you can take the following steps:
Check Employee Data:
- Navigate to the employee's master data in the SAP system.
- Verify if the spouse's income field is available and check if it has been filled out correctly.
Update Spouse Income:
- If the spouse's income is not marked, update the relevant field to indicate the income. This may involve entering the income amount or checking a box that signifies the income is applicable.
Review Configuration Settings:
- If you have access, check the configuration settings in the SAP system to ensure that the spouse income fields are correctly set up and required for the payroll process.
Consult Documentation:
- Refer to SAP documentation or user manuals for specific instructions related to the error message and the context in which it appears.
Contact Support:
- If the issue persists after checking the above points,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or a consultant who specializes in SAP HCM or Payroll for further assistance.
